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/432.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/69.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ript在一个页面中处理2个表单_Javascript_Html - Fatal编程技术网

Javascript在一个页面中处理2个表单

Javascript在一个页面中处理2个表单,javascript,html,Javascript,Html,我有两张表格。我要求在第一个表单中提供一个API-KEY,以便在第二个表单的一些输入中加载值帐户并提交它 第一种形式: <form id="formAPI" name="formAPI"> <label for="" >API-KEY</label> <input type="text" class="form-control" id="inputApi" placeholder="XXX-XXX> &l

我有两张表格。我要求在第一个表单中提供一个API-KEY,以便在第二个表单的一些输入中加载值帐户并提交它

第一种形式:

<form id="formAPI" name="formAPI">
      <label for="" >API-KEY</label>
        <input type="text" class="form-control" id="inputApi" placeholder="XXX-XXX>
        <input id="continue" type="submit" value='Continue' onclick="submit_api()"/>
</form>

API-KEY

您可以在form1中使用LocalDB js。 创建一个js来编写api值,并在提交表单2时。。。接收此信息并在需要时填写

Localdb支持刷新,不丢失数据

例如:

第一个表单的提交处理程序需要为1。阻止提交2。使用键运行AJAX调用,并在回调中,将结果插入第二个表单。最简单的方法(1)是从第一个表单中删除
,因为您根本不需要它。我需要第一个表单,因为没有API密钥,我无法提交第二个表单。其思想是,用户必须选择一个设备,并进行一些操作,但在选择好的API键之后,如果使用AJAX填充第二个表单,则不需要
。输入和按钮就足够了。是的,好的,我正在尝试你的建议。
    <form id="form2" >
          <label for="inputName3" >Name</label>
            <input type="text"  id="inputName3">
          <label for="selectDevices" >Device</label>
           *here devices have to be loaded automatically due to the API KEY*
            <select class="form-control" name ="device_s" id="id_devices">
                  <option value="1"> Device 1 </option>
                  <option value="2">Device 2</option>
                  <option value="3">Device 3</option>
            </select
            <input id="rule1" type="text" placeholder="Give a rule" /> 
            <input id="btn2" type="submit" value='Submit' /> 
   </form>